About Equitybee Benchmark
Equitybee Benchmark is a valuable career and data analytics tool designed to help U.S. startup employees understand how their equity grants truly compare in the market. Traditionally, companies have had the upper hand, benchmarking the equity packages they offer to new hires. Equitybee Benchmark levels the playing field by allowing professionals to benchmark their own grants for free.
Powered by an extensive dataset of over 9,000 verified new-hire grants across 2,500+ startups, the platform enables users to analyze compensation and equity packages broken down by department, seniority, and company stage. Whether you are evaluating a new offer or assessing your current holdings, Equitybee Benchmark provides vital market context to help you make informed career decisions.

About Affordable MTD
Affordable MTD is an HMRC-recognised Making Tax Digital software solution created specifically for sole traders and landlords. Developed by entrepreneur Jason Nesbitt, the tool is designed to strip away unnecessary complexity and provide the simplest method for submitting mandatory quarterly tax updates.
Unlike traditional, heavy accounting platforms, Affordable MTD intentionally excludes extra features like bank feeds, VAT tracking, and comprehensive bookkeeping tools. By focusing strictly on essential quarterly updates, it offers a straightforward experience for users who do not require a full accounting suite.
Affordable MTD is completely free for the 2026-27 tax year. Following the free period, access is priced at an affordable £19.99 per year.
